ALEXANDRIA, Va., April 21 -- United States Patent no. 12,606,037, issued on April 21, was assigned to GM GLOBAL TECHNOLOGY OPERATIONS LLC (Detroit).

"Fuel cell-based vehicle-to-vehicle charging" was invented by Chandra S. Namuduri (Troy, Mich.).

According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A charging system of a vehicle includes a conversion device configured to transfer electrical energy from a fuel cell system to an electric motor of the vehicle via a propulsion bus, a switching assembly configured to selectively connect the conversion device to a charge port of the vehicle, and a controller configured to operate the switching assembly to transition the charging system to a charging mode.
